Ticket #4412 — Connection drops after hot-reload

Hey on-call: since we enabled config hot-reloading on the Tillman gateway, every reload briefly kills active DB connections. Looks like the pool gets torn down even when the datastore settings didn't change. Workaround for tonight: pause reloads during peak, then manually verify the pool rebuilds. To confirm connectivity after a reload, test directly against the primary using the string below.

database URL for bahop-yagep: mssql://sildor_svc:35ha7jz@db-fb6d.nelvrodyn.example:5432/casath

Subject: Eventbridge schema registry cut-over — summary

Hi, and welcome aboard. Over the weekend we moved all event producers from the legacy Corvid registry to the new Lattice registry. Compatibility checks are now enforced at publish time, and producers failing validation are rejected rather than quarantined. Old registry reads stay live for two weeks. For reference, the registry service runs with the following configuration.

service settings:
ralael:
  pin: 7453
  tenant: zorath
  seal: seal_087806e4
  metrics_host: metrics.ralael.paliqworks.example
  standby_team: fraath
  escalation: praok-istiel
  nonce: 10e083

# Service Accounts: String Extraction

The `extract-i18n` script pulls translatable strings from all Bramblewick repos and pushes them to the Glossa service. It runs under the `i18n-extractor` service account. Do not run it under your personal account; Glossa rate-limits individual users aggressively. The account has write access to the staging catalog only. Set the token in your shell before invoking the script. The current staging token is below.

API key for kahap-kafog: zpat15_6qzxZ7YR8aDwjmp

### Account Recovery — Crashloom Plugin Portal

If your plugin account for the Crashloom crash-report pipeline gets locked (usually after too many failed symbol-upload attempts), don't open a new account — your dSYM mappings won't carry over. Instead, run the recovery flow from the plugin console. It verifies your plugin manifest, then prompts for the recovery passphrase below.

recovery phrase for kajep-kagag: quenwyn-fendor-frador